New server has been running for two months

新サーバーに切り替えてまる2か月が経過しました.これまでのところ大きな問題は生じていません.

小さな問題としては,いずれもCPUのパワー不足から来ますが,

  • WordPressに画像ファイルをuploadするのに時間がかかる
  • WordPressのレスポンスが全体的に遅い

ということがあります.まあ,しかし,個人で運用するサーバーは,なまじレスポンスがよすぎると,クラックされやすくなるから,これはこれで良いんじゃないかと思います.

また,レスポンスの悪いことで,緊急情報というか消息情報などを流すべきかんじんなときに,アクセスの集中や簡単なDDoS攻撃で反応不能になる可能性もありますが,昨夜12017年11月21日(火)TBS「教えてもらう前と後」2違う番組かもしれない^^;でやっていた通り,緊急時にWebサーバはどっちみち役に立ちません3アクセスの集中のため.から,SNSの方を参照してください.たぶん,Google+, Twitter, FaceBook, Instagramの順で投稿するつもりでいます.

なお,電力消費に関しては,冷蔵庫の買い換えもしてしまったので,もはやサーバーだけの効果は解りようがなくなってしまいました.直近の検針では前年同期比8%ダウンということで,悪くはないです.

自分用プリンター買い換えました

長らく使用していたCANON MP610の電源が全く入らなくなったのが,もう半年は前になると思います.家族用の共用プリンターもあるし,なかなか買い換えの行動を起こさずにいました.通販で買うのは一番安く買えるし,簡単なのですが,不用品の処分を自分でしなければならないのが面倒ですね.

先日冷蔵庫の買い換えをしまして,その時のポイントを使って良いと妻が言うので,この機に買い換えを敢行しました.買った店はノジマです.ノジマでもオンライン店よりも微妙に高いです.期限のあるポイントを有効利用したということと,古いプリンターを引き受けてもらったのでよしとするしかありません^^;

Brother DCP-J572N
Canon MP 610

Retrospectよさようなら

WordPressに移行してからもときどき書いてますが,1996年には既にRetrospectを使っていました

Upgrade版も個人で買うには結構高いので,メジャーバージョンの1〜2個飛ばしとかいう感じで買っていました.だいたいmacOSの大幅な変更があったような場合不具合でしかたなくupgradeを買うといった感じです.

Retrospectは,MacOS 9の時代はそれなりにいいソフトだと思っていましたが,とにかく遅い.特にMacOS Xになってからは,話にならないくらい遅くなりました.

Upgrade時のうたい文句は,「旧バージョンより何十パーセント速い」というのですが,元が遅いんで,速さを実感したことはありません.毎回期待して裏切られています1個人の感想です.

バックアップ時の遅さは,まあしょうがないんですが,復帰が何しろ遅くて,一つのファイルの昔の版を探し出して復旧させるというのは一日仕事になります2個人の感想です.

今ではメインバックアップツールはTime Machineとしていますが,多重バックアップの重要性は肌身で感じてますので,Retrospectを第2のバックアップとして使い続けてきました.

現在は,Version 12.5を使っていますが,スケジュールで立ち上がった場合は必ずバックアップに失敗する(手動の場合はOK),家族用のMac miniにでは手動で起動しても3回に2回は,SSDを認識できず失敗するという状況です.

私が自宅で管理している,自分用のWSと家族用のMac(どちらもMac mini)は,まだHigh Sierraにはupgradeしていませんが,High Sierraではファイルシステムが変更になるので,Retrospectを使い続けるにはここで,有料upgradeせざるを得ないので,使用停止を決断しました.

Retrospectのサイトには,ユーザーからのレビューが流れていますが,私の見解とは大きく異なります^^; (個人の感想です).

Macではこの他.大幅なupgrade等の時,直前にディスクを丸々CarbonCopyClonerで複製しています.これをやっておくと,OSのupgradeに失敗したり,その他の理由で本体のSSDに新OSをクリーンインストールする場合,Time MachineのHDDやTime Capsuleからよりも,このバックアップディスクから移行した方が速く済みます.

Retrospectの数少ないアドバンテージとして,Linuxもクライアントとしてバックアップできるのですが,x86かAMD64しかかサポートしてなく,しかも,UTF-8のファイル名を扱えないので,バックアップしたところで,復旧用には使えたためしがありませんし,システム全部のリバートなんか恐ろしくてできません^^;

Slackware ARMで動いている現在のサーバーは,rsyncによる差分バックアップをかけています.初回のバックアップはさすがに一晩かかりますが,2回目以降は15分くらいで済みます.

Rsyncによる差分バックアップは,なんてったって復旧が楽ちんです.特殊なソフトを使わず,MacでいうFinderでバックアップをした日時に対応したディレクトリーに行くと,ファイルツリーが丸々存在しますから,必要なものをコピーするだけですし,その時点にシステムを丸々リバートすることも可能です(この作業は楽々とは行きませんが^^; )

SSDがエラーを吐く

これまで,プライベート用サーバーとして使用してきたCore i7のデスクトップ機1実際は床に置いてますが^^;は,性能的には今でも十分なので,Linux WSとして活用することにしました.といっても,WSとしては,Mac miniがメインとなるので,サブWSです^^; macOSがUNIXそのものなので,Linuxでないとできないことってあんまり多くないし,むしろもったいないからいつでも使えるようにしてある的な,バックアップWS的位置づけです.

その元サーバー機は,1TBのSSDを2個積んで,RAID Level 1にしていましたが,流石にたまにしか使わないWSにそれはもったいないだろうということで,手持ちの512GBのSSD 1機と交換しました.

交換して中身の移転も済んで一安心したのですが,昨夜Kernelの最新版をbuildしようといると,buildが途中で止まってしまいました.システムは生きているのでlogを見てみると,SATAインターフェースがエラーを吐き続けています.詳しくは見なかったんですが,エラーとなるので,SATAインターフェースがリセットをかけるの繰り返しだったようです.

もう一つ手持ちの512GBSSDがあるので,更に交換してみました.さて,今度はうまく動くかな.

Hardware Error (CPU 2: Machine Check)

朝起きたら,ターミナルに見たことないエラーが出てました.Core i7のマシンです.CPUの故障でなくて,Kernelのバグだったらいいですが^^; 忘れちゃうといけないので貼っときます.

Message from syslogd@gw3 at Tue Oct 24 23:00:04 2017 ...
gw3 kernel: [ 560.805892] mce: [Hardware Error]: CPU 2: Machine Check: 0 Bank 0: 90000040000f0005

Message from syslogd@gw3 at Tue Oct 24 23:00:04 2017 ...
gw3 kernel: [ 560.805894] mce: [Hardware Error]: TSC 1b2aae8fc6e

Message from syslogd@gw3 at Tue Oct 24 23:00:04 2017 ...
gw3 kernel: [ 560.805905] mce: [Hardware Error]: PROCESSOR 0:306c3 TIME 1508853604 SOCKET 0 APIC 4 microcode 1c

Kernelのバージョンは,

Linux version 4.13.9-01 (root@gw3) (gcc version 5.3.0 (GCC)) #81 SMP Tue Oct 24 22:39:27 JST 2017